#91d014 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#91d014 is composed of 56.9% red, 81.6% green and 7.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 30.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 90.4%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 80.1 degrees, a saturation of 82.5% and a lightness of 44.7%. #91d014 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ff28 with #23a100. Closest websafe color is: #99cc00.

Shades and Tints of #91d014

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080b01 is the darkest color, while #fcfef8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#91d014

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#74786c is the less saturated color, while #97e202 is the most saturated one.
